This project investigates how bacteriophages, specifically the T5 phage, infect bacteria. It employs advanced imaging techniques to analyze the infection process, focusing on how phages attach to bacterial cells and inject their DNA.
The project proposed here aims at understanding the infection mechanism of bacteria by phages. I will focus my attention on a tailed phage:
T5. A global molecular and cellular analysis will be carried out.
